Blair Alvin Nelson, Jr. , 87, of Indiana, passed away on Friday August 14, 2026 at Indiana Regional Medical Center, surrounded by his loving wife, Anna M. Nelson.
Born in Brush Valley, on August 27, 1938, Blair was the son of the late Blair Alvin Nelson, Sr. and Dorothy (Berkybile) Nelson.
Blair was a hardworking man who spent many years working as a factory worker. He also proudly served his country as a member of the Florida National Guard for eight years.
Blair enjoyed many things throughout his life. He had a particular passion for old Ford automobiles, especially the classic 1932 Fords. He was also an avid collector and enjoyed collecting many different things over the years. His collections were a reflection of his many interests and the memories he made along the way.
Those who knew Blair will remember him as a kind and friendly man who made many lasting friendships. He had a special place in his heart for his family and was especially devoted to his parents, always making sure they were cared for and supported.
Blair will be lovingly remembered and deeply missed by his wife, Anna; his family; and his many friends who were blessed to know him.
He leaves behind many cherished memories that will live on in the hearts of those who loved him.
Interment will be in Greenwood Cemetery, Indiana, PA. Robinson-Lytle-Shoemaker Funeral Home, 36 N 7th St., Indiana have been entrusted with the arrangements.
